🚒 Future Firefighters in Action! 🚒
On Thursday, WVFD and welcomed 66 students in grades 8–12 for our annual Methacton Recruitment Day. Students had the opportunity to get hands-on experience with a variety of firefighting and rescue skills, including:
🚗 Vehicle Rescue – Learned the basics of rescuing occupants from damaged vehicles.
💦 Hoseline Operations – Got hands-on experience handling and operating a fire hose.
🚪 Forcible Entry – Practiced techniques used to gain access through locked or blocked doors.
🎈 Airbag Lifting Operations – Saw how rescue airbags are used to safely lift heavy objects during technical rescues.
🫁 Breathing Apparatus (SCBA) Training – Wore and experienced the equipment firefighters use in hazardous environments.
🚒 Tower 53 Bucket Ride – Took a ride in the bucket of Tower 53 for a unique aerial perspective of the fireground.
🏃♂️ Firefighter Agility Challenge – Tested speed, coordination, and endurance through firefighter-inspired tasks.
🐕 K9 Demonstration – Watched a live demonstration showcasing how K9s assist with arson investigations and missing person searches.

Both departments welcome cadet members starting at age 14. These programs provide an incredible opportunity for students to serve their community, build leadership skills, earn service hours toward graduation, strengthen college applications, and gain valuable life experience. Many of the volunteers today are currently Methacton students, and got to show their fellow classmates firsthand the skills they have learned!
